Allen Seals the Deal

Getty Images

Boston Celtics guard Ray Allen says his presence was wanted in Miami but his heart told him Boston.

Allen, who agreed to a two-year, 20-million dollar contract last week with the Celtics, affixed his John Hancock to the deal on Tuesday. He tells WBZ Radio Sports that it was always his intention to stay put but once July 1 came around, the calls from other teams, or players, came fast and furious.

"You start envisioning what it would be like to wear that other uniform and play in the city you've visited as an opponent," Allen told a gathering of media at the Celtics practice facility in Waltham. "But it was always my intention to stay here."
